Issue Date: | 2013 | Publisher: | ROYAL SOC CHEMISTRY | Source: | CHEMICAL COMMUNICATIONS, 49 (62), p. 6998-7000 | Abstract: | A new method to graft titania with organic groups has been developed. In contrast to common condensation based grafting methods, this method uses organometallic chemistry to bond organic groups directly at the surface. Thereby the introduction of hetero elements at the bonding interface is avoided. | Notes: | [Van Heetvelde, P.; Beyers, E.; Meynen, V.] Univ Antwerp, Lab Adsorpt & Catalysis, B-2610 Antwerp, Belgium.
